about the game:
develoled by 3G Studios and published by Sierra.
Release date: October 26, 2007.
Carluver69 and me figured out the LMP Archives for the game and now we would like to figure out the texture files.
We tried to open it with Dageron's Console Texture Explorer tool but it looks that the palette is not well.
Could anyone help please?
Samples of .TEX (texture) files
Settings which we tried in ConsoleTextureExplorer: The textures are swizzled, bpp 8, graphics offset: 640
download: http://www.mediafire.com/download/n32na ... xfiles.rar
samples uses the following resolutions:
uzi.TEX's (64*16)
taser_pickup.tex (64*32)
loadscreen.tex (256*64)
fbi_ridel.tex (128*128)
ambulance_tex.tex (256*256)
